Logistics In Odesa Region To Be Stabilized Within Days Recovery Agency
“Engineers are working so that the relevant services can restore the bridge as quickly as possible. We understand how important this is for the country, including for the supply of petroleum products. The government has done everything possible to reroute fuel supplies via alternative routes, and such options exist. Therefore, I believe that within two to three days we will normalize the situation,” Sukhomlyn said.
Commenting on the repair work itself, the Head of the Recovery Agency noted that operations are complicated by regular shelling, which has further worsened the condition of the bridge. At the same time, Sukhomlyn emphasized that the Agency's services have hands-on experience in dealing with such damage and expressed hope that the repairs can be completed soon.
At present, alternative routes are being used to maintain connections with the southwestern part of Odesa region, including routes through the territory of Moldova.
“We understand that many people do not have foreign passports. The Cabinet of Ministers is currently doing extensive work, including at the international level, to resolve this issue,” Sukhomlyn added.

This was an prompt response to complications at the Moldovan border affecting other modes of transport.
Ukraine, together with Moldova, is working on transit routes and alternative transport links to ensure uninterrupted logistics in southern Ukraine.
